Introduction / Context:

Minimum numbers of longitudinal bars in RC columns ensure adequate confinement by ties/spirals and proper distribution of reinforcement around the perimeter, improving ductility and resistance to buckling between restraints.


Given Data / Assumptions:

  • Standard building columns (rectangular, circular, polygonal).
  • Minimum bar counts per common code practice.


Concept / Approach:

For rectangular columns, at least 4 bars (one near each corner) are required. For circular columns with ties/spirals, at least 6 bars provide uniform distribution. For octagonal or other polygonal sections, at least 8 bars are customary to maintain spacing and confinement efficiency.
